Our plastic bottles are sold worldwide, serving diverse markets and climates across different regions and countries. To ensure consistent quality and performance, it's essential to test how our bottles respond to various temperature conditions they may encounter in real-world use.
Common High-Temperature Scenarios:
Hot filling during production
Transportation in hot summer months
Common Low-Temperature Scenarios:
Cold storage and freezing
Winter shipping and logistics

To guarantee reliability, we conduct rigorous testing to assess each bottle's temperature resilience:
- High Temperature Test:
Simulates extreme heat conditions to evaluate the bottle's structural stability and resistance to deformation.
- Low Temperature Test:
Assesses the material's ability to withstand brittleness and cracking when exposed to freezing or sub-zero environments.
